Why Taking the Train from Milan Is the Smartest Choice
Driving to Lake Como might sound romantic, but during high season traffic and parking can turn stressful very quickly.
The train, instead, is:
-
Fast (35–60 minutes)
-
Affordable (€5–8 one way)
-
Frequent departures
-
Scenic and relaxing
-
Eco-friendly
You can sit by the window, watch Northern Italy’s landscape roll by, and arrive fresh and ready to explore.
Two main routes:
Milan Cadorna → Como Lago
The most convenient option. The station is right by the lake. You step off the train and you’re already in postcard territory.
Milan Centrale → Como San Giovanni
Slightly faster, followed by a pleasant 10–15 minute walk to the waterfront.
Either way, you’re less than an hour away from a completely different atmosphere.

The View from Above: Brunate Funicular
Right next to the lake you’ll find the historic funicular railway to Brunate.
In just 7 minutes, you reach one of the most breathtaking panoramic viewpoints in Northern Italy.
From the top you’ll see:
-
The entire Como basin
-
The Alps in the distance
-
The lake stretching endlessly between mountains

A Perfect One-Day Itinerary from Milan
Here’s how your day could look:
08:30 – Train from Milan
09:30 – Arrive in Como
10:00 – Explore historic center
12:00 – Lunch by the lake
14:00 – Boat tour (1h or 3h option)
17:30 – Funicular to Brunate
19:00 – Sunset aperitivo
20:00 – Train back to Milan
